The Genesis of Zcash
To appreciate Zcash’s significance in the crypto realm, we must first understand the historical context. Cryptocurrencies, initially praised for their anonymity, quickly revealed their inherent transparency as every transaction became publicly accessible on the blockchain. This lack of privacy prompted the birth of privacy coins, with Zcash leading the charge.
Zcash was created in 2016 by a team of brilliant cryptographers, engineers, and developers, including the visionary Zooko Wilcox. Their mission was clear: to provide users with a means of conducting private transactions in a public ledger while maintaining security and auditability.
The Zcash Technology Stack
At the heart of Zcash’s privacy features lies a groundbreaking cryptographic tool called Zero-Knowledge Succinct Non-Interactive Arguments of Knowledge (ZK-SNARKs). This mouthful of a term represents a cryptographic breakthrough that allows users to prove the authenticity of information without revealing the information itself.
ZK-SNARKs enable Zcash users to choose between two transaction types: transparent and shielded. Transparent transactions are similar to traditional cryptocurrencies like Bitcoin, offering full transparency. In contrast, shielded transactions use ZK-SNARKs to obfuscate sender, recipient, and transaction amounts, ensuring privacy.
Privacy Features and Innovations
Zero-Knowledge Proofs: How ZK-SNARKs Work
Zero-Knowledge Proofs (ZKPs) form the foundation of Zcash’s privacy features. ZKPs allow users to prove knowledge of a secret without disclosing that secret. In Zcash, this secret typically pertains to the transaction details.
Shielded Addresses: Anonymizing Sender and Recipient
Shielded addresses are a core element of Zcash’s privacy offering. When a transaction is conducted using shielded addresses, the sender, recipient, and transaction amount are all hidden from the public ledger. This level of privacy is unmatched in most other cryptocurrencies.
Selective Disclosure: Balancing Privacy and Compliance
Zcash offers a unique feature called “selective disclosure,” allowing users to share transaction details with trusted parties when required. This feature strikes a balance between privacy and regulatory compliance, making Zcash a versatile option for various use cases.

Privacy Challenges and Regulatory Concerns
Privacy Coins and Regulation
Privacy coins like Zcash have raised concerns among regulators worldwide. Authorities worry that they may be used for illicit purposes, such as money laundering or tax evasion, due to their enhanced privacy features.
The Balance Between Privacy and Anti-Money Laundering Laws
The tension between user privacy and the need for effective anti-money laundering (AML) measures presents a complex challenge for Zcash and similar cryptocurrencies. Striking the right balance is crucial to ensure both privacy and regulatory compliance.
The Regulatory Landscape for Zcash
Zcash’s regulatory journey is still evolving, with countries taking varying approaches. Some nations embrace it, while others impose stringent restrictions or even ban it. The regulatory landscape for Zcash is a dynamic aspect that will continue to shape its future.
